Output 890c02e4048a372977d71098c781c4fafac2c06a33d09aac11af2cfdbeb3641f:1

value
2520677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b270fc7e913f3bc5c3b82d17a005231acd18137a OP_EQUAL
address
3HxXZ7fer69YEb897CkhGGHiNTwvnaqjzi
transaction
890c02e4048a372977d71098c781c4fafac2c06a33d09aac11af2cfdbeb3641f
confirmations
150414
spent
true